Abstract :
A measurement method for verifying final conjugate match condition of assembled RFID tag is proposed in this paper. The verification results and maximum read range test results are all in good agreement. The verification method can be used to make sure whether the assembled RFID tag is in good match condition or not. In the future work, we will study how to use the verification method to find the resistance and reactance mismatch condition between RFID chip and antenna.
